Output d23885daa8c1ae36fa0033740e6f1a396ac5b9f6b9a2885835e71f919bfe6e66:2

value
156500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b77ff62031792272c0f21dc4375f86a3b4f1dde OP_EQUAL
address
377TYSVpxoP3voP4MmYxsvbb3AKe7GrFvq
transaction
d23885daa8c1ae36fa0033740e6f1a396ac5b9f6b9a2885835e71f919bfe6e66
spent
true